Hi, a newbie here.

I have to pick up a file via ftp from a system and put it into an R3. I have also to rename the file in the sender with another extension for backup.

Is there any way to do this without creating another communication channel?

Thanks in advance!

Hi Inaki,

no, you dont a second file adapter. You can archive it with a timestamp during sending.

We add an archive stamp (time and date) and move the file from inbound folder to an inboundarchive folder after is has been processed into R/3 (Processing Mode, archive).

The inboundarchive folder is then backed up.
